Job Summary

Reporting to the Director, Investment Performance System and Compliance Solutions, this position is responsible for leading the operation of HOOPP’s P&L system (Ortec Pearl), associated data flows and warehousing, and solutioning for automated and ad-hoc investment reporting.

This role will require a detailed understanding of HOOPP’s investment products & strategies, trade flow and data lifecycle processes as well as underlying systems, data structures and IT architecture. The ability to configure and reconcile production systems, navigate data warehouses, and code reporting / automations will be critical.

While the focus of this role is on the Performance System and associated processes, it will also have broader responsibilities related to the larger Investment Reporting & Analytics group. The individual will have considerable interaction with various departments within HOOPP’s IT, Front, Middle, and Back Offices and will be assisting on cross-functional projects and solutioning (investment reporting, automations, data analysis, modeling, validation, and QA).

What you will do

  • Steward Investment Performance data lifecycle and warehousing. Ensure data integrity and processes are optimized for official release to organization through Enterprise Data Platform.
  • Lead the configuration, maintenance, troubleshooting, and upgrades of P&L system across multiple environments. Recommend and implement optimizations and solutions. Verify system logic and work directly with vendor.
  • Lead analysis, integrations, and testing of new products / functionality as part of cross functional teams e.g. operational readiness for new investments / strategies, testing and validation of upstream and downstream changes.
  • Build and maintain cross-functional reports and automation solutions using a range of reporting tools and technologies like Qlik, Python, Snowflake, Excel, Power BI, SAP Hana.
  • Develop a deep understanding of the Portfolio and Deal Structures within HOOPP including all the securities that make up those strategies
  • Contribute to the decisions related to HOOPP’s Data Architecture as it relates to - Investment Reporting, Data Governance & Valuations
  • Analyze, monitor and confirm the methodologies and the accuracy of the calculations impacting reports developed and/or supported by the team
  • Design and implement automated solutions used for data quality monitoring, evaluation, and exception-based handling, and otherwise manage risk associated with data quality and governance
  • Coordinate with other teams the completion of various projects, capture and document requirements, communicate them effectively and precisely to implementation teams (IT, IDM), advise on preferred solutions, and ultimately validate and accept related deliverables. Communicate effectively and work closely with internal clients to make sure their requirements are met, and delivered solutions validated and accepted
  • Lead and mentor Analysts/Senior Analysts within the Performance Systems team
  • As a self-starter, continuously looking for outside-of-the-box process improvements and new, value-add initiatives for the Business Intelligence, Performance Systems and Analytics group
  • Interface various internal systems, to analyze data transformation and flows within said systems. Analyze the use of data and make recommendations to improve data flow and data transformation.
  • Collaborate with IT teams to help deliver robust, well-designed automated solutions while mitigating implementation risks.
  • Learn and keep current in the understanding of the key processes supported by or having an impact on the team.

What you bring

  • Undergraduate degree in technical or related fields (e.g. Finance, IT, Mathematics, Information Systems). Post graduate degree would be an asset.
  • 7+ years in a business-focused technical role within the Investment industry with working knowledge of diverse asset classes (Fixed Income, Equities, Derivatives and Alternatives)
  • 5+ years configuring and maintaining middle office systems, including expert proficiency with SQL, spreadsheets, and database applications (e.g. Snowflake, Oracle, SAP Hana).
  • 5+ years leading projects. Working knowledge of SaaS concepts, SDLC, and DevOps processes. Proven ability to perform requirement analysis, author documentation, communicate with stakeholders, and drive UAT execution and implementation
  • Working knowledge of Python and/or some other general-purpose programming language would be an asset
  • Experience developing reports using a range of Business Intelligence Tools (e.g. Qlik, Power BI) including the design, development, and maintenance of any underlying data models.
  • Keen eye for detail and accuracy
  • Professional designations would be an asset e.g. CFA, FRM, CPA
  • A commitment to demonstrating HOOPP values
  • Diligent with str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ills
  • Ability to think conceptually, creatively, always looking for new ways of doing work. Lead initiatives to develop and implement improvements.
  • Able to work independently with minimal direction as well as part of a team
  • Works well under pressure handles concurrent tasks, and meets prescribed deadlines
